The average salary for a Quantitative Financial Analyst is $72,729 in 2025

Base Salary
$54k - $126k
Bonus
$0 - $51k
Total Pay
$54k - $137k

How can Quantitative Financial Analysts increase their salary?

Increasing your pay as a Quantitative Financial Analyst is possible in different ways. Change of employer: Consider a career move to a new employer that is willing to pay higher for your skills. Level of Education: Gaining advanced degrees may allow this role to increase their income potential and qualify for promotions. Managing Experience: If you are a Quantitative Financial Analyst that oversees more junior Quantitative Financial Analysts, this experience can increase the likelihood to earn more.
